Transaction 50516a33a08af70a3572d5bbcc52299ab759e86c39d70b676176fafa8f0754a9
1 Input
2 Outputs
- 50516a33a08af70a3572d5bbcc52299ab759e86c39d70b676176fafa8f0754a9:0
- 50516a33a08af70a3572d5bbcc52299ab759e86c39d70b676176fafa8f0754a9:1
value 32098938
address 1AwyTiQgpJik7kbbCP43pPwZ12j14EWpMy
value 1862852
address 1JXqzSX9pE77NGD9ekUQo4hLL49foMGhB